A patent has been granted for a novel process titled "Method of preparing an analogue of quercetin that specifically inhibits HDAC-8 Enzyme" on July 31, 2020 by Controller General of Patents, Designs & Trade Marks, India to the research team led by Dr Subhankar Biswas, Dr Neetinkumar Reddy, Dr BS Jayashree, Dr K Sreedhara R Pai and Dr C Mallikarjuna Rao.
Our former PhD students, Subhankar and Neetinkumar had developed and executed the SERB-DST funded project. Dr Jayashree, Professor, Department of Pharmaceutical Chemistry, Dr Pai and Dr Rao, Professors, Department of Pharmacology were mentors for this research work.
